我的示例代码如下

SET @myNumber = 65;
SET @myChar =  CHAR(@myNumber);

当我选择@myChar时,结果是
| @myChar|
----------
| (BLOB) |

我希望我的代码像这样返回
|@myChar|
---------
|   A   |

有什么建议吗?

最佳答案

MySQL 5.6配合使用效果良好。但是,如果默认情况下强制转换为CONVERT类型,我建议使用BLOB函数,例如:

SET @myNumber = 65;
SET @myChar =  CHAR(@myNumber);
SELECT CONVERT(@myChar, CHAR);

这是SQL Fiddle

关于mysql - 如何在MySQL中设置CHAR()?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/45234653/

10-12 00:55